> > > Hello,
> > >
> > > I am in process of setting up squid on debian.
> > >
> > > I did installation and my setup requires that I
> use
> > > cache_peer as isp_host_of_proxy:8080.
> > >
> > > client program testing on m/c does not work for
> all
> > > test.
> > >
> > > If you refer to squids guide then test for
> > > client http://mama.indstate.edu/
> > > client -h isp_host_of_proxy -p 8080
> > > http://mama.indstate.edu/
> > >
> > > both works.
> > >
> > > but others donot like:
> > > client -h mama.indstat.edu -p 80 /
> >
> > With this command you are defining
> mama.indstat.edu as your
> > proxy server in
> > port 80.
> > I really doubt this would work.
> >
> > > client -h debian_local_machine -p 3128
> > > http://mama.indstate.edu/
> >
> > This should work.
> > Is you squid running?
> > Have you defined the ACL list to at least allow
> access to the
> > machine you're
> > using to test squid?
> > Didn't you change the port from 3128 to any other
> thing?
> > Remember to check your cache.log to see if it
> shows up any
> > information,
> > specially the word DENIED.
